  • The State, France and the Sixteenth Century

    par Howell A. Lloyd ...
    Collections series Routledge Revivals
    Originally published in 1983, this book discusses an important ideological development: the emergence of a new concept of the state as a substantive entity and the source of the ruler’s authority over his subjects. It maintains that such a concept emerged in French political thought of the sixteenth century and was promptly assimilated into existing systems of ideas. The book re-interprets ... En savoir plus

  • Jean Bodin, 'this Pre-eminent Man of France'

    An Intellectual Biography

    par Howell A. Lloyd ...
    Jean Bodin was a figure of great importance in European intellectual history, known as a jurist, associate of kings and courtiers in sixteenth-century France, and author of influential works in the fields of constitutional and social thought, historical writing, witchcraft, and a great deal else besides. Best known for his contribution to formulating the modern doctrine of sovereignty, Bodin was a ... En savoir plus
